I think I saw an anti cellulite tip on Oprah or something about using a body brush to stimulate blood flow and water movement. I don't remember the particulars, but basically using one in the shower on your thighs is something that some beauty editor swears by. Caffeine also stimulates water loss. At a spa I used to work at, we had a ($160) 'coffee scrub', that was essentially some coffee grounds, sugar, and water that people paid quite a lot to have rubbed all over their bodies. Dead easy to make at home, and not too messy to use in the shower. The sugar and the coffee grounds exfoliate and stimulate blood flow, and mild amounts of caffeine can penetrate the skin and help with the water retention.
